| """ | |
| ERNIE 5.1 Browser-Sourced Manual Callback Adapter | |
| ERNIE has no API — this adapter bridges browser output to NEXUS OS. | |
| Usage pattern: | |
| 1. User manually copies ERNIE browser output to clipboard/file | |
| 2. ERNIEAdapter reads the file and returns structured evidence | |
| 3. Adapter normalizes scores to [0,1] for μ_ret compatibility | |
| Fallback: If no manual input available, adapter degrades gracefully | |
| with empty evidence and warns the router to use parametric-only mode. | |
| """ | |
| import json | |
| import os | |
| import re | |
| from typing import List, Dict, Optional, Any | |
| from dataclasses import dataclass | |
| from pathlib import Path | |
| class ERNIEEvidence: | |
| text: str | |
| confidence: float # Normalized 0-1 | |
| source: str # "ernie_browser" | |
| timestamp: Optional[str] = None | |
| raw_score: Optional[float] = None # Original ERNIE score if parsed | |
| class ERNIEAdapter: | |
| """ | |
| Manual callback adapter for Baidu ERNIE 5.1 (no public API). | |
| ERNIE 5.1 is browser-only — all interaction happens through: | |
| https://yiyan.baidu.com (Chinese interface) | |
| https://ernie.baidu.com (International) | |
| This adapter reads manually-captured ERNIE outputs from: | |
| - A watched file (ERNIE_OUTPUT_PATH env var) | |
| - A JSON clipboard dump | |
| - A structured text export | |
| """ | |
| DEFAULT_WATCH_PATH = "./ernie_output.json" | |
| SCORE_PATTERN = re.compile(r'(置信度|confidence|可信度)[::]\s*(\d+\.?\d*)', re.I) | |
| def __init__(self, watch_path: Optional[str] = None): | |
| self.watch_path = Path(watch_path or os.environ.get("ERNIE_OUTPUT_PATH", self.DEFAULT_WATCH_PATH)) | |
| self._last_read_mtime: Optional[float] = None | |
| self._cache: List[ERNIEEvidence] = [] | |
| def _parse_raw_text(self, raw: str) -> List[ERNIEEvidence]: | |
| """Parse unstructured ERNIE browser output into evidence chunks.""" | |
| # Split by numbered items or paragraph breaks | |
| chunks = re.split(r'\n\n+|\d+\.\s+', raw) | |
| evidence = [] | |
| for chunk in chunks: | |
| chunk = chunk.strip() | |
| if len(chunk) < 10: | |
| continue | |
| # Try to extract confidence score | |
| match = self.SCORE_PATTERN.search(chunk) | |
| raw_score = float(match.group(2)) if match else None | |
| confidence = raw_score / 100.0 if raw_score and raw_score > 1.0 else (raw_score or 0.7) | |
| evidence.append(ERNIEEvidence( | |
| text=chunk, | |
| confidence=min(max(confidence, 0.0), 1.0), | |
| source="ernie_browser", | |
| raw_score=raw_score, | |
| )) | |
| return evidence | |
| def _read_file(self) -> Optional[str]: | |
| """Read watch file if it exists and has been modified.""" | |
| if not self.watch_path.exists(): | |
| return None | |
| mtime = self.watch_path.stat().st_mtime | |
| if self._last_read_mtime and mtime <= self._last_read_mtime: | |
| return None # Not modified | |
| self._last_read_mtime = mtime | |
| return self.watch_path.read_text(encoding="utf-8") | |
| def poll(self) -> List[ERNIEEvidence]: | |
| """Poll for new ERNIE browser output. Returns [] if none available.""" | |
| raw = self._read_file() | |
| if raw is None: | |
| return self._cache # Return cached if no new data | |
| # Try JSON first | |
| try: | |
| data = json.loads(raw) | |
| if isinstance(data, list): | |
| self._cache = [ | |
| ERNIEEvidence( | |
| text=item.get("text", item.get("answer", str(item))), | |
| confidence=item.get("confidence", 0.7), | |
| source="ernie_browser", | |
| timestamp=item.get("timestamp"), | |
| ) | |
| for item in data | |
| ] | |
| elif isinstance(data, dict): | |
| self._cache = [ERNIEEvidence( | |
| text=data.get("text", data.get("answer", str(data))), | |
| confidence=data.get("confidence", 0.7), | |
| source="ernie_browser", | |
| timestamp=data.get("timestamp"), | |
| )] | |
| except json.JSONDecodeError: | |
| # Parse as raw text | |
| self._cache = self._parse_raw_text(raw) | |
| return self._cache | |
| def get_evidence(self, query: str) -> List[Dict[str, Any]]: | |
| """Format ERNIE evidence for CK-PLUG / TWAVE consumption.""" | |
| evidence = self.poll() | |
| return [ | |
| { | |
| "text": e.text, | |
| "relevance": e.confidence, # Maps to μ_ret scale | |
| "source": e.source, | |
| "timestamp": e.timestamp, | |
| } | |
| for e in evidence | |
| ] | |
| def is_available(self) -> bool: | |
| """Check if ERNIE evidence is currently available.""" | |
| return len(self.poll()) > 0 | |
| def get_status(self) -> Dict[str, Any]: | |
| """Return adapter status for monitoring.""" | |
| evidence = self.poll() | |
| return { | |
| "available": len(evidence) > 0, | |
| "watch_path": str(self.watch_path), | |
| "evidence_count": len(evidence), | |
| "avg_confidence": sum(e.confidence for e in evidence) / len(evidence) if evidence else 0.0, | |
| "sources": list(set(e.source for e in evidence)), | |
| } | |
